Stage Race Fun

Last weekend saw most of the team in action (Mike is still recovering) at the Downton 2-day classic promoted by Glenn Longland.  This is an end of season stage race beginning with a Hill climb, then heading into a road race before ending in a gruelling time trial on the 2nd day. There is a twist to this tale as the road race is handicapped with groups being decided from the hill climb stage. 
   All of the team performed well in the hill climb showing amazing strength and depth in the riders we have which is great, only this meant that all of us were in the 'fast' group for the road race starting last of the four groups. 
   The road race began with though and off from the group, working together to close down the time gap on the groups ahead. The only tactic from the team was to prevent any of the good time trial riders from gaining time and to make them do the fair share of the work. Seeing as I am a poor time triallist and would be riding it on a road bike I decided to attack the bunch, hoping that this would tease the stronger riders to chase me allowing the boys an easy ride to the finish and using up valuable energy of the opposition. This plan back fired when the strongest time triallist in the bunch bridged across to join me with one other. All I could do was sit on and not contribute to him gaining any time in hope that the team would catch up. This didn't happen and we soon caught the other groups up the road and were leading the race. It came down an uphill sprint where I took 2nd. I was soon relieved to see that the rest of the team had only lost 15 secs and were in with a shout for the time trial to follow! 
   Sunday morning was gloomy and the mist hung over as we started the time trial which was a shame as the new forest can be so beautiful but on this occasion it was hard to see the road let alone anything else. Despite the teams best efforts the time trial went to the expected winner however Harry, Andy and Ollie all hit the 1hr mark or under, all great efforts to place high in the overall GC. 
   Results can be found below and we also won the team prize for the weekends efforts.
